Position Overview
GTI is seeking a Senior Electrical Engineer to lead the electrical architecture and schematic development of modular Battery Energy Storage Systems (BESS). This role is responsible for designing electrical distribution systems, protection schemes, control architectures, and equipment interfaces supporting integrated battery energy storage platforms.
The ideal candidate will have strong experience designing industrial power systems involving high-power electrical distribution, protection coordination, and integration of inverters, transformers, switchgear, and monitoring systems within production-driven engineering environments.
Key Responsibilities
Electrical System Architecture & Design
Design electrical architectures for modular BESS platforms including AC and DC power distribution systems
Develop single line diagrams, electrical schematics, wiring diagrams, panel layouts, and cable schedules
Integrate battery systems, battery management systems (BMS), PCS inverters, transformers, switchgear, and auxiliary electrical systems
Define grounding strategies, isolation methods, and electrical protection schemes for high-power energy systems
Support redundant and fault-tolerant electrical designs aligned with system reliability and safety objective
Protection, Controls & Safety Systems
Develop monitoring, alarm, shutdown, and control logic supporting safe battery operation
Evaluate electrical risks including fault current analysis, protection coordination, thermal impacts, and system isolation requirements
Support designs aligned with UL 9540 energy storage certification requirements and applicable electrical safety standards
Coordinate with controls, software, and integration teams supporting SCADA, EMS, and energy monitoring interfaces
Support commissioning activities, Factory Acceptance Testing (FAT), troubleshooting, and field support as require
Cross-Functional Integration
Coordinate electrical system design with mechanical layouts, enclosure constraints, thermal systems, and manufacturing requirements
Collaborate with Mechanical Engineering, Manufacturing, Quality, Supply Chain, and Integration teams throughout product development and production
Support equipment selection, technical evaluations, vendor coordination, and electrical design reviews
Participate in design reviews, prototype builds, and production launch activities
Documentation & Production Support
Develop production-ready electrical documentation supporting manufacturing, assembly, integration, and field service
Maintain strong engineering documentation discipline including revision control, BOM support, drawing packages, and change management
Support root-cause investigations and corrective actions related to electrical integration, commissioning, or production issues
Assist in standardizing electrical architectures and documentation practices across BESS platforms
